Kurt Warner is well...old. His hip has been a problem all throughout training camp, and despite at one point slipping behind Brian St. Pierre on the depth chart, Matt Leinart has played very well in the pre-season and regained his role as Warner's primary backup. Leinart has shown progress ever since being benched in favor of Warner, and if the worst happens to Warner, its hard to imagine a scenario in which Leinart doesn't succeed with the weapons that will be at his disposal. Leinart may be worth a late round flier, and is an excellent insurance policy for Kurt Warner.
